Honda Aero, Inc., is building a jet engine manufacturing plant in Burlington, North Carolina, adjacent to the Burlington-Alamance Regional Airport. The new facility will produce advanced jet engines developed and marketed by GE Honda Aero engines LLC. (Earlier post.)
Honda currently has developed an inline-4 diesel engine for use in 2-liter-class passenger vehicles such as the Accord and CR-V. Vehicles using that engine—which will be Tier 2 Bin 5 compliant—will be sold in Japan and North America by 2009. (Earlier post.)
The freewatt Micro-CHP system consists of an MCHP cogeneration unit developed by Honda paired with a furnace or boiler produced by Climate Energy. The ultra-quiet MCHP unit—based on Honda’s GE160EV natural gas engine—produces 3.26 kW of heat and 1.2 kW of electric power.

The 2007 season is the Honda’s second as the sole engine provider, and the first for E100 as the fuel. The new Honda HI7R Indy V-8 engine features increased displacement (from 3.0 to 3.5 liters) compared to the 2006 HI6R, which ran on a methanol/ethanol blend.

2007 Civic GX. The Civic GX carries 8.0 gas gallon equivalent of natural gas at 3,600 psi (248 bar) and achieves an EPA-estimated city/highway fuel economy of 28/39 miles per gasoline-gallon equivalent. Honda pegs the maximum range at 200 miles.
